A novel homozygous SCO2 mutation, p.G193S, causing fatal infantile cardioencephalomyopathy.
Clinical neuropathology - 1 Jan 2000
Mobley B C, Enns G M, Wong L-J, Vogel H
Abstract excerpt
Cytochrome c oxidase (COX) deficiency is a frequent cause of mitochondrial disease in infants. Mutations in the COX assembly gene SCO2 cause fatal infantile cardioencephalomyopathy. All patients reported to date with SCO2 deficiency share a common p.E140K mutation in at least 1 allele.
